Karate is one of the most popular, yet misunderstood, martial arts in the world. With roots in China that led to the development of Shorin-Ryu and Shorei-Ryu in Okinawa, which eventually migrated to Japan where it transformed into Shotokan and other worldwide systems such as Shito Ryu, Wado Ryu and Goju Ryu, karate has a colorful and fascinating past. Through interviews with historical figures such as Osamu Ozawa, and current world class masters such as Hirokazu Kanazawa, Fumio Demura, Minobu Miki, Morio Higaonna, Hidetaka Nishiyama, etc., the many threads of karate learning, lore, and legend are woven together to present an integrated and complete view of the "empty hand" art of fighting and self-defense.

Del Saito Soke has been studying Karate since 1960, and was personally trained by the son of the founder of Shito style (Shito-Ryu) Karate. Kenzo Mabuni, in an almost unheard of move, granted Del Saito permission to develop his own interpretation of Shito-Ryu. Which is why modern students now learn Saito-Ha Shito-Ryu. Shito-ryu Sanshin Kan Karate is a traditional martial art with modern applications. The author is a long time student of the founder of Sanshin Kan and gives us background history, not only about Sanshin Kan as a style but also about karate and the founder's unique journey through the karate world during the 20th century. The book contains the traditional foundations of techniques and principles that are the building blocks of Sanshin Kan around the world. Ken has documented Sanshin Kan's history for 20 years, through meetings, conversations and personal experiences. This is the first book about Sanshin Kan Karate, the karate of Tamas Weber.
